Introduction of Technical Theatre
Discover the magic of theater in Introduction the Technical Theater Production. Students will gain hands on experience in the art of bringing performances to life as they explore: Performance skills, scene study and analysis, set design and construction, prop design and construction, costume and makeup design, and sound and lighting design. Students will participate in a fully staged production as an actor and or part of the technical crew. Through collaborative projects and exposure to industry standard equipment, this class offers a solid foundation for those interested in pursuing careers in the entertainment industry. This class is offered as part of the CTE Middle School Pathway.
Beginning Band
Beginning Band is designed for students with little to no prior experience with band instruments. Throughout the year, students will learn the fundamentals of playing an instrument, reading music, and performing in an ensemble. This class is open to all students who wish to begin their musical journey.
Intermediate Band
7 and 8th Grade
Intermediate Band is designed for students who have a foundational knowledge of band instruments and are ready to further develop their skills. Throughout the year, students will build on their previous experience by refining their technique, expanding their music reading abilities, and enhancing their ensemble performance skills. This class is open to all students who have completed Beginning Band or have equivalent experience and are eager to continue their musical journey.
